public
Description: Git mirror of the CMS Made Simple 2.0 rewrite
Homepage: http://cmsmadesimple.org
Clone URL: git://github.com/tedkulp/cmsmadesimple-2-0.git
tedkulp (author)
Sun Sep 23 08:53:32 -0700 2007
commit  ece5ea0630724e5c5381922e6d5f2b572123b48e
tree    15bc8079e1a63eedb49b04a683304ba7cf8bdf0d
parent  61673391b01d96acd6738038a775ee7f6e51208d
cmsmadesimple-2-0 / generatedump.php
100644 26 lines (22 sloc) 0.582 kb
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
<?php
 
include_once(dirname(__FILE__)."/include.php");
function execute_dump(&$result) {
  global $gCms;
  $db = $gCms->db;
  while ($row = $result->FetchRow()) {
    $now = $db->DBTimeStamp(time());
    $length = strlen($now);
    #$now = substr($now, 1, $length - 2);
    $row["create_date"] = $now;
    $row["modified_date"] = $now;
    echo $db->GetInsertSQL($result, $row, false, true) . ";\n";
  }
}
 
global $gCms;
$db = $gCms->db;
$tablelist = $db->MetaTables('TABLES');
foreach ($tablelist as $tablename) {
  $result = $db->Execute("SELECT * FROM $tablename");
  execute_dump($result);
}
 
?>